SUMMARY:Commercial Acumen for Digital Sales - IAB Workshop
DESCRIPTION:The IAB is running a commercial acumen workshop for sales people within publisher and ad tech organisations. The basics of business seem simple: sales minus costs equals profit. However\, in the 21st Century businesses are constantly creating innovative\, fascinating ways of making money. In this IAB session\, we will investigate the fascinating business strategies of companies in advertising and beyond. \nUnderstanding these traditional and disruptive business models is a crucial skill for anyone who wants to be successful in the advertising industry. \nYou’ll learn the 3 building blocks that make up any business model and how to quickly chunk down and analyze a client’s business model. Plus\, you’ll be able to show how what you do affects your company’s bottom line. \n\nLearn a framework to quickly analyze businesses and their business models\nLearn the key terms\, metrics and commercial language in advertising companies\nIdentify ways in which your role can affect an organization’s commercial success\n\nThe workshop will be run by industry veteran Rob Pyne who runs Realizer\, a training & facilitation company specializing in decision-making\, management and productivity and it suitable for people with approximately 2-5 years sales experience. The workshop is free for people who work in IAB member companies but limited to 3 people from any one organisation.

SUMMARY:Intentional content: Pleasing humans and the Google Gods with Kate Toon
DESCRIPTION:These days the Google gods aren’t satisfied with basic blog posts. They want intelligent\, engaging\, well written\, problem-solving content that matches the searchers intent. And guess what\, humans want this too.\n* So what are the different types of search intent?\n* How do these fit into the brand awareness cycle?\n* What role does conversational search play?\n* And how can we ensure our post grabs the coveted position zero in the search results? \n_____________ \nKATE TOON\nSEO Lover\, Copywriter\, Speaker\, Author\, Hula Hooper\, Kate Toon Copywriter \nKate Toon is a writing entrepreneur\, as well as a popular coach\, speaker\, author and podcaster. Her digital education businesses The Recipe for SEO Success and The Clever Copywriting School have helped more than 8000 small business owners grapple the Google beast and write better content. \nNominated as SEMRush SEO Personality of the Year and AusPod’s Business Podcast of Year\, 2 years running\, Kate runs Australia’s only dedicated copywriting conference COPYCON. Kate is also the author of the Amazon Best Seller Confessions of a Misfit Entrepreneur: How to succeed in business despite yourself.
